Cigar Attributes

Country of Origin Honduras
Size 6 1/2 x 54
Strength Full
Need that big tobacco fix? MAXX 'The Culture' sport a heady blend of rich-tasting tobaccos from Colombia, Nicaragua, Mexico, Honduras and Costa Rica rolled in dark, oily Nicaraguan Habano wrappers. A well-proportioned, full-bodied cigar, The Culture is teeming with luscious caramelized flavors.

By Tom Bullock (Pleasant Garden, NC)

The pre-smoke displayed a wonderfully shiny, dark chocolate colored wrapper in a firm and very heavy 6½" x 54 Double Corona-class vitola.

The draw was medium ,yielding a sweet, mature tobacco taste, the aroma gave hints of honey, the texture and feel are pleasant and promise good things to come. I lit the cigar by match. The burn was even, and the initial rise was sweet and rich, with notes of cedar and cinnamon.

The first third offered several layers of flavor, I detected honey, light leather aromas and taste, hickory nuts, all in a rich and palate-filling smoke. The second third was even more enjoyable. The flavors developed into alternating caramel and chocolate notes, some light pepper on the tongue, a brief note of licorice, all wrapped in a velvety smooth palate and aroma; very rich and satisfying. The final third was remarkably like the second, adding a light salty taste, some cedar and light spice. The flavors built to a peak, staying full and in harmony, until the point where I was forced to put it down.

My overall impression of this cigar was completely positive. The diverse flavors were harmonious and multilayered, and the aromas were a symphony; always very full and rich, never harsh or over powering,. The burn on this cigar was the best I have ever seen on a vitola of this size; perfect all the way.

I give this cigar top marks, the experience was  extraordinary. I would give this a strength rating of 7.5 out of 10, and gave the cigar an overall rating of 9.5. I will certainly get a good supply of this cigar, and I look forward to trying it every six months or so as the cigars mature.

Appearance: 9
Construction: 10
Burn (ash, etc.): 10
Draw: 9
Flavor:10
Aroma: 9
Final Score: 9.5

I was gifted with one of these and let it sit in my humidor to even out a bit. The cigar was well made, burned evenly, and had a nice draw. This is not a bad cigar in any way, but the flavor did not change throughout. If you look at the size of these things, to have the same flavor from start to finish is far from exciting. I found it to be much too mild for my liking. It didn't taste bad or bitter, but it just didn't deliver what I expect from a cigar. Give this a try and see what you think. The flavor just failed to impress me enough to go out and buy a box.

I'm not sure what all the bad reviews are for. I bought two of these at my local shop and sat them in the humi for about 4 months. I smoked one last night by a camp fire, and boy, the spices woke me up and the aroma of the smoke was toasty, dark, and abundant! Very powerful but not harsh and no bite. The finish was a bit eh, but 3/4 was good. Both of mine were tunnel free, and put out a nice 1.5 in of ash before it fell off by itself. Don't write this 'gar off...

Judging from the reviews, there must be some inconsistencies in this cigar but I havenÂ’t found them. IÂ’m on my third box and all have been very good. This cigar is full bodied with cider and cocoa spice. Like the Medalist, the burn can be a bit erratic but not uncontrollable. I like this cigar better than the Medalist for itÂ’s consistency on the finish.
